MPAA Rated R for strong violence/gore, language and some nudity

Violence & Gore

  • The protagonist looks around a room and sees dead hostages of a killer's doing lying in pools of blood.
  • A photograph is later shown of the corpse in the chair with the bloody stump facing the camera.
  • In the beginning, a corpse is shown strapped to a chair with his right arm cut off. The bloody stump is visible and blood is seen on the corpse's mouth.
  • A corpse is shown in the morgue with words carved into his back shoulder and neck.
  • A police officer unrolls some shrubbery in a musuem and uncover a rotting corpse. The face of the corpse is shown in great detail with worms crawling out of its mouth.
  • The protagonist suffers from a flashback in which his son was run over by a car. The act is shown just below screen.
  • A naked corpse is shown seated on a corpse with his head removed., Bloodstains are shown trailing down his body. Later his death is explained.
  • A man is shown with his leg cut off. Blood pours from the wound as the protagonist tries to stem the bleeding. Brood squirts in the protagonist's face.
  • A man is thrown down the stairs. He recovers though.
  • It is implied that a woman has been beaten to death. Her bloody corpse is seen with blood smeared all over the walls and windows.
  • A rotting corpse is seen in a meat freezer. His nose is removed.
  • A man threatens to drop a screaming baby off a rooftop.
  • A man gets stabbed through the hand.
  • A man is electrocuted to death.
  • The villain is shot through the head at close range. His brains are shown flying through the back of his head before he plummets off the building.
